Honda To Pay $2M, Clear $20M In Debt To End Repo Suit
Honda will pay $1.9 million and wipe out $19.8 million in deficiency balances owed by thousands of Massachusetts consumers who claim the company misled them about their rights when their cars were repossessed, then inflated the balances they owed after auction, according to a settlement agreement filed Wednesday in federal court.

Honda Repo Practices Break Mass. Law, 1st Circ. Told
The automaker Honda actively misleads Massachusetts consumers about their rights when their cars are repossessed, then rips them off by inflating the outstanding balance they owe after auction, a group of consumers told the First Circuit on Monday in a bid to revive their proposed class action.
